SVGAElement
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since January 2020.
io error: No such file or directory (os error 2) (/home/runner/work/yari/yari/mdn/translated-content/files/ru/web/api/svg_api/index.md)
Экспериментальная возможность: Это экспериментальная технология
Так как спецификация этой технологии ещё не стабилизировалась, смотрите таблицу совместимости по поводу использования в различных браузерах. Также заметьте, что синтаксис и поведение экспериментальной технологии может измениться в будущих версиях браузеров, вслед за изменениями спецификации.
Интерфейс SVGAElement
предоставляет доступ к свойствам
<a>
элемента а также к методам манипулирования ими.
Интерфейс наследует следующие интерфейсы: SVGElement
, SVGURIReference
, SVGTests
, SVGLangSpace
, SVGExternalResourcesRequired
, SVGStylable
, SVGTransformable
.
Свойства
Этот интерфейс также наследует свойства от его родителя, SVGGraphicsElement
и реализует свойства из SVGURIReference
и HTMLHyperlinkElementUtils
.
SVGAElement.download
SVGAElement.href
SVGAElement.hreflang
-
Является
DOMString
, который отражает атрибутhreflang
, указывающий язык связанного ресурса. SVGAElement.ping
-
Является
DOMString
, отражая атрибут ping, содержащий список URL-адресов, разделённых пробелами, к которым, когда выполняется гиперссылка,POST
запрос с теломPING
будет отправлен браузером (в фоновом режиме). Обычно используется для отслеживания. SVGAElement.referrerPolicy
SVGAElement.rel
SVGAElement.relList
SVGAElement.target
Только для чтения-
соответствует атрибуту
target
данного элемента. SVGAElement.text
-
Является
DOMString
синонимом свойстваNode.textContent
. SVGAElement.type
-
Is a that reflects theattribute, indicating the MIME type of the linked resource. Является
DOMString
, который отражает атрибутtype
, указывающий тип MIME связанного ресурса.
Методы
Этот интерфейс не имеет методов, но наследует методы от его родителя, SVGGraphicsElement
.
Пример
В примере ниже, атрибуту target
элемента <a>
присвоено значение _blank и при клике по ссылке, при соблюдении условий, выведется сообщение в модальном окне.
var linkRef = document.querySelector("a");
linkRef.target = "_self";
linkRef.onclick = function () {
if (linkRef.target == "_blank") {
alert("BLANK !");
linkRef.target = "_self";
} else alert("SORRY! not _blank");
};
Спецификации
Specification |
---|
Scalable Vector Graphics (SVG) 2 # InterfaceSVGAElement |
Совместимость с браузерами
BCD tables only load in the browser
Смотрите также
- SVG
<a>
элемент